On 17.07.25 22:23, Jason Andryuk wrote:
On 2025-07-17 02:28, Juergen Gross wrote:On 16.07.25 23:14, Jason Andryuk wrote:Add an additional "caps" argument to the libxenmanage functions to obtain a domains capabilities - control, hardware, and xenstore.Update the xenstored callers at the same time.Luckily the interface was only introduced in the current devel cycle, so no need for playing "stable interface" games. :-)Yes :)Having said that, for compatibility, will we need some way to query Xen for a mask of valid capability bits? That way a caller can differentiate between "this domain doesn't have a capability" and "this hypervisor doesn't support a capability."
Not for now, but in future this will probably be needed, whenever new states and/or capabilities are added. Juergen
OpenPGP_0xB0DE9DD628BF132F.asc
Description: OpenPGP public key
OpenPGP_signature.asc
Description: OpenPGP digital signature